Can a tender be withdrawn?

A bid or tender is like a proposal or offer under the Contract Act, 1872. Answer to the first question is quite obvious that a tender or a bid, being a proposal under the Contract Act can be revoked or withdrawn at any time before it is accepted in terms of Section 5 of the Contract Act, as noted above.

What is the difference between a quote and a tender?

The main differences between a Tender and Quote: Tenders follow a more formal process than quotations with greater probity. Tenders are typically of higher monetary value than quotes. Response to tenders usually take more time and effort.

What happens if a tender is late?

Late submission Failing to submit a tender by the stated deadline is likely to result in the bid being disqualified. Careful planning and time management should be employed by the tenderer to avoid having to rush to complete the bid on time as this may result in more errors being made.

What is single tender?

What is Single Tender? Experts123. Invitation to one firm only is called Single Tender. Single tendering for non PAC items is resorted to only on grounds of urgency or operational or technical requirements. Reasons for Single Tender Enquiry and selection of a particular firm is to be recorded and approved by CFA.
